NOVELTY - Method for constructing a multifunctional graphene gene vector, involves ultrasonically dispersing graphene quantum dots in water, adding 3-5 times branched polyethyleneimine with a molecular weight of 10,000-25,000, ultrasonically dispersing, adding 50-100% 1-ethyl-3-(3-dimethylaminopropyl)-carbodiimide, ultrasonically dispersing, stirring overnight at room temperature, filtering the mixture, dialyzing the filtrate, and freeze-drying the filtrate. USE - The method is used for constructing multifunctional graphene gene vector which is used in gene transfection (claimed) and in cell biology research and gene therapy. ADVANTAGE - The method is simple. The constructed vector has low toxicity and transfection efficiency of 80.57%.
